EXCEPTIONAL CASES
856. In the following three cases the prayers offered by a person will be in order even if his body or dress be impure: (i) If his body or dress is stained with theblood discharged from his wound or sore. (ii) If his body or dress is stained with blood which is spread over a space lesser than a dirham (which is almost equal to the upperjoint of the first finger). (iii) If he is obliged to offer prayers with impure body or dress. Furthermore, if small articles of dress of a person offering prayers are impure(for example if his socks or cap are impure) his prayers would be in order. Orders relating to these four conditions will be narrated in detail in the following articles.
857. If there is blood of wound or sore on the body or dress of a person who offers prayers, and the condition is such that in such a condition it is hard for mostof the people to wash their bodies or dresses or to change their dresses, he may offer prayers with that blood so long as the wound or sore does not heal up. And the sameorders apply if there is on his body or dress pus which has come out with blood, or a medicine which has been applied to the wound and has become impure.
858. If on the body or dress of a person, who offers prayers. there is the blood of a cut or wound which heals up soon and can be washed easily his prayers is void.
